Support should note that during the backfill window (02:15–03:40), order histories may have shown a brief duplicate-status banner; this was cosmetic and self-corrected. The contract phase completed at 04:02 with zero downtime, as verified by the synthetic checkout monitors. If customers reference errors from this window, collect timestamps and escalate. The migration build reference follows below.

session token of kahag-bawip = htk6_729d08

Inventory reconciliation job (Stockmend) runs nightly at 02:00. Pulls counts from Warehaul, diffs against ledger, flags drift over 2%. New hires: clone the stockmend-core repo, run make bootstrap, and verify the dry-run passes before touching prod config. Alerts route to the fulfillment channel. To run against staging you'll need the Warehaul service credential, shown below.

API key for tafof-fafog: qvz2-02

## Step 4: Configure ProseCheck

With the old Quillgate linter removed, point your repo at ProseCheck. Copy the shared rules bundle from the Ardenfall team drive into your project root, then register the repo in the ProseCheck dashboard. Ask your onboarding buddy if the dashboard rejects the registration. Once registered, apply the following configuration values to the service.

settings of fahag-haduf:
[ulaox]
port = 8443
region = south-2
host = ulaox.lumiccorp.internal
timeout_ms = 500
retries = 8

If Quillrender starts emitting blank invoice PDFs, first check the font-cache volume on the render pods; a full disk there is the usual culprit. Restarting the renderer without clearing the cache only masks the problem for an hour or so. Clear the cache, then restart the Quillrender deployment and confirm a sample invoice renders. The full recovery checklist lives on the internal page below.

wiki page, bagef-yajof: https://sentry.sivrelcloud.corp/board